我们在分析SQL性能的时候,会使用到show index from table_name命令,会返回出下面的列

| Table | Non_unique | Key_name | Seq_in_index | Column_name | Collation | Cardinality | Sub_part | Packed | Null | Index_type | Comment |

下面来说一下每个列的含义

1.Table
表的名称。

2.Non_unique
如果索引不能包括重复词,则为0。如果可以,则为1。

3.Key_name
索引的名称。

4.Seq_in_index
索引中的列序列号,从1开始。

5.Column_name
列名称。

6.Collation
列以什么方式存储在索引中。在MySQL中,有值‘A’(升序)或NULL(无分类)。

7.Cardinality
索引中唯一值的数目的估计值。通过运行ANALYZE TABLE或myisamchk -a可以更新。基数根据被存储为整数的统计数据来计数,所以即使对于小型表,该值也没有必要是精确的。基数越大,当进行联合时,MySQL使用该索引的机会就越大。

8.Sub_part
如果列只是被部分地编入索引,则为被编入索引的字符的数目。如果整列被编入索引,则为NULL。

9.Packed
指示关键字如何被压缩。如果没有被压缩,则为NULL。

10.Null
如果列含有NULL,则含有YES。如果没有,则该列含有NO。

11.Index_type
用过的索引方法(BTREE, FULLTEXT, HASH, RTREE)。

12.Comment
多种评注。

最新文章

  1. jedis支持哨兵主从配置role为slave
  2. ICompare接口、Sort()方法
  3. varchar和Nvarchar区别
  4. Lucene 4.7 --创建索引
  5. Play Framework常用标签list,set,如何遍历list、map类型数据
  6. linuxok6410的I2C驱动分析---用户态驱动
  7. cc2530 timer 3 PWM <可调占空比>
  8. [解答]对‘’未定义的引用 collect2: 错误: ld 返回 1
  9. CSS---------------之文本颜色
  10. redis 学习笔记——数据同步、事务
  11. 关于mysql使用命令行时出现Data too long for column的解决方案:
  12. flink部署操作-flink standalone集群安装部署
  13. alibaba / zeus 安装 图解
  14. Angular路由——路由基础
  15. vue学习02
  16. HTML和CSS总结
  17. Centos7部署kubernetes Proxy(七)
  18. Blender快捷键设置
  19. 修改vsftpd的默认根目录
  20. PHP:第三章——PHP中控制函数的函数

热门文章

  1. AJAX同步设置以及请求代码
  2. Objective-c官方文档翻译 类的定义
  3. MUI 二维码扫描并跳转
  4. android基础---->AIDL服务的使用
  5. LeetCode——Basic Calculator
  6. JDBC处理文本和二进制文件
  7. Android技巧分享——Android开发超好用工具吐血推荐(转)
  8. 3.node的url属性
  9. TextureMerger1.6.6 三:Bitmap Font的制作和使用
  10. java如何随机生成定长的字符串